音乐已经成为了人们生活中不可或缺的一部分。在众多音乐播放器中,Java音频播放器凭借其强大的功能、简洁的界面和卓越的音质表现,逐渐受到广大用户的喜爱。本文将从Java音频播放器的原理、功能、优缺点以及发展前景等方面进行详细阐述,以期为读者提供全面、深入的了解。
一、Java音频播放器原理

Java音频播放器基于Java语言开发,利用Java的音***处理技术实现音频播放功能。其原理主要包括以下几个步骤:
1. 音频采集:通过麦克风或其他音频输入设备采集音频信号。
2. 音频解码:将采集到的音频信号进行解码,使其成为计算机可识别的格式。
3. 音频播放:将解码后的音频信号通过扬声器或其他音频输出设备播放出来。
4. 音频处理:在播放过程中,对音频信号进行音量、均衡、混响等处理,以提升音质。
二、Java音频播放器功能
1. 支持多种音频格式:Java音频播放器可支持多种音频格式,如MP3、WMA、AAC等,满足用户多样化的需求。
2. 简洁的界面:界面设计简洁明了,操作便捷,方便用户快速上手。
3. 音质优化:采用先进的音频处理技术,如DSP(数字信号处理)、EQ(均衡器)等,提升音质表现。
4. 多媒体控制:支持播放、暂停、快进、快退、音量调节等功能,满足用户在不同场景下的需求。
5. 播放列表管理:可创建、编辑、删除播放列表,方便用户收藏和管理喜欢的音乐。
6. 播放模式:支持顺序播放、随机播放、单曲循环等多种播放模式。
三、Java音频播放器优缺点
优点:
1. 跨平台:Java语言具有跨平台特性,Java音频播放器可在不同操作系统上运行,如Windows、Mac、Linux等。
2. 开源:Java音频播放器采用开源技术,用户可自由修改和扩展功能。
3. 社区支持:Java音频播放器拥有庞大的用户社区,用户可互相交流、分享经验。
缺点:
1. 性能相对较低:与专业的音频播放器相比,Java音频播放器在性能方面略有不足。
2. 功能相对单一:相较于其他专业的音频播放器,Java音频播放器功能相对单一,部分高级功能可能无法满足特定用户需求。
四、Java音频播放器发展前景
随着互联网的普及和移动设备的不断发展,Java音频播放器在未来的发展中将面临以下趋势:
1. 智能化:结合人工智能技术,实现智能推荐、语音控制等功能。
2. 跨平台融合:与其他操作系统、硬件设备实现深度融合,提供更为丰富的功能。
3. 高清音质:随着音质需求的不断提升,Java音频播放器将更加注重音质表现。
4. 个性化定制:针对不同用户需求,提供个性化的功能定制。
Java音频播放器在技术创新与音质享受的完美融合中,将继续发挥重要作用,为广大用户提供优质的音频体验。
Java音频播放器作为一款优秀的音乐播放器,凭借其独特的优势,赢得了广大用户的喜爱。在未来,随着科技的不断发展,Java音频播放器将在智能化、个性化等方面不断优化,为用户带来更加丰富的音乐体验。
